Candidates should have 3-5 years of experience in instructional design, learning experience design, or enablement within a SaaS or tech environment. Proficiency in Figma for visual design, prototyping, and collaboration is required, along with experience in e-learning and motion design tools such as Articulate 360, Rise, Storyline, Camtasia, After Effects, or Premiere Pro. Strong understanding of adult learning principles, instructional design best practices, and performance-based learning is essential, as is the ability to translate technical concepts into intuitive learning assets and work autonomously in a fast-paced setting. Familiarity with accessibility standards, SCORM/xAPI, learner feedback loops, and a willingness to work in person at the NYC office 4-5 days a week are also necessary.
The Instructional Designer will design and develop high-impact learning experiences for onboarding, product education, and performance enablement. This includes creating interactive guides, video explainers, motion graphics, and live training materials, while partnering with subject matter experts and cross-functional teams to co-create content. The role involves using Figma for visual design and learning templates, leveraging motion and visual storytelling, conducting needs assessments and usability testing, and establishing frameworks to accelerate design outcomes. Regular content auditing and iteration are also key responsibilities to ensure accessibility, usability, and alignment with business goals.
Conversational AI solutions for businesses
EliseAI provides conversational artificial intelligence solutions tailored for businesses in the real estate and healthcare sectors. The platform automates customer interactions and operational workflows, integrating with existing systems like Property Management Systems and Customer Relationship Management systems. For real estate clients, EliseAI streamlines the leasing process with tools for automated tour scheduling and virtual tour management, allowing potential renters to receive responses and schedule appointments 24/7. In healthcare, EliseAI acts as an AI assistant to manage patient inquiries and appointment scheduling, enhancing efficiency in medical facilities. The company operates on a Software-as-a-Service model, charging subscription fees based on service levels and customization. EliseAI's goal is to improve operational efficiency and customer satisfaction by automating routine tasks and providing valuable insights through analytics.
